Life and career

Sam writes the music and lyrics for all of his songs and is a multi-instrumentalist.[1]

Sam has performed on many stages; from his first Open Mic when he was 7 years old, to his more recent 1 and 2-hour sets at coffee houses, community and arts festivals; and a London Open Mic Tour. He makes great use of a Boss RC-300 loop pedal, microKORG, and Teenage Engineering OP-1.[2][3]

His album, Frame of Mind, was widely and positively reviewed by magazines and music blogs in the United States, Canada, Germany and the U.K.[4][5] The track, Metronome spent 15 weeks on the Digital Radio Tracker National Airplay Top 200 chart (July 15 – October 21, 2017) peaking at #97 (August 12, 2017) and it spent 30 weeks on the Digital Radio Tracker National Airplay Top 150 Independent chart (June 17, 2017 – January 6, 2018) peaking at #23 (August 12, 2017).[6]
